4.8.4 Surge/Trap Function
IT7200 provides surge/trap simulation. The user can add surge/trap to simulate
abnormal voltage fluctuation on the basis of outputting Sin wave, and test usage
of the DUT under this circumstance. The descriptions of surge/trap menu are
listed in the table below.
Surge Trap Surge/trap function.
Off
Turn the surge/trap function off.
On
Turn the surge/trap function on.
Period
Set the period of the surge/trap.
Width
Set the surge/trap width.
Percent
Set the percentage of the surge/
trap amplitude to AC signal ampli-
tude (rms).
Operation Steps:
1. Press the [Shift]+[3] (AC) key to set the instrument to AC output mode.
2. Refer to 4.2 Set the AC Output to set parameters related to basic Sine
waveform.
3. Turn the surge/trap function on.
a. Press the composite keys [Shift] + [I-set](Function) to enter function
menu interface.
b. Rotate the knob to select Surge Trap and press [Enter] key to confirm.
c. Rotate the knob to switch On and Off options. After selecting On, press
[Enter] to turn on the glitch/notch function.
4. Set the parameters of the surge/trap.
a. Rotate the knob to select Period and press [Enter] key to set the period
of the surge/trap.
b. Rotate the knob to select Width and press [Enter] key to set the width of
the surge/trap.
c. Rotate the knob to select Percent and press [Enter] key to set the per-
centage of the surge/trap.
d. Press [Esc] to exit the function menu setting.
5. Press [On/Off] key, and the power supply outputs the set surge/trap wave-
form. Press[On/Off] again to stop output.
